Understanding Regression Analysis

Before we dive into the realm of regression analysis, it is essential to gain a solid understanding of its fundamentals. Imagine regression analysis as a compass—a guiding force that helps businesses navigate through their referral journey. At its core, regression analysis is a statistical technique used to analyze the relationship between a dependent variable and one or more independent variables. This analysis provides businesses with valuable insights into the factors that impact the success of their referral requests.

Regression analysis goes beyond simple correlation by examining the strength and direction of the relationship between variables. It allows businesses to quantify the impact of each independent variable on the dependent variable, giving them a clear understanding of how different factors contribute to referral success. By uncovering these relationships, businesses can make informed decisions to optimize their referral request process and maximize their chances of success.

The Basics of Regression Analysis

Regression analysis operates on the principle that every action has a reaction, and every decision leads to an outcome. Think of regression analysis as a magnifying glass that brings clarity to the complex web of variables influencing your referral requests. Through this powerful technique, businesses can identify the key drivers of successful referrals, enabling them to focus their efforts on amplifying these factors. By understanding the basics of regression analysis, businesses can make informed decisions to improve their referral request process.

When conducting regression analysis, businesses typically start by selecting a dependent variable that represents the outcome they want to predict or explain. This could be the number of successful referrals, the revenue generated from referrals, or any other metric that reflects referral success. They then identify the independent variables that they believe may influence the dependent variable. These independent variables could include factors such as customer satisfaction, referral incentives, or the quality of the referral request message.

Once the variables are identified, regression analysis uses mathematical models to estimate the relationship between the dependent variable and the independent variables. It calculates coefficients that represent the strength and direction of the relationship. These coefficients allow businesses to understand the impact of each independent variable on the dependent variable, holding other variables constant.

The Role of Regression Analysis in Data Interpretation

Data interpretation is like deciphering a secret code—a meaningful puzzle piece that holds the key to unlocking the potential of your referral requests. Regression analysis serves as a trusted ally in this endeavor, as it helps businesses interpret the vast amount of data collected during the referral process. By scrutinizing the relationship between variables, regression analysis enables businesses to grasp the significance of each factor and the overall impact they have on referral success. This invaluable insight empowers businesses to make data-driven decisions that lead to optimized referral requests.

Regression analysis provides businesses with statistical evidence to support their data interpretation. It allows them to determine whether the relationships observed in the data are statistically significant or merely due to chance. By considering the p-values associated with the coefficients, businesses can assess the reliability of the relationships and make confident decisions based on the evidence.

Furthermore, regression analysis enables businesses to uncover non-linear relationships between variables. While simple correlation analysis can only detect linear relationships, regression analysis can capture more complex patterns. This flexibility allows businesses to identify curvilinear relationships, interactions between variables, and other nuances that may impact referral success.

Steps to Incorporate Regression Analysis

1. Data Collection: The first step in implementing regression analysis is collecting relevant data on your referral requests. This data may include variables such as customer demographics, referral source, and the nature of the connection between the referrer and potential customer.

2. Preparing the Data: Once you have collected the data, it is essential to clean and organize it. Remove any inconsistencies or outliers that may skew the results of your regression analysis.

3. Run the Regression Analysis: Utilize specialized software or statistical tools to run the regression analysis on your referral request data. This will help you identify the key variables that significantly impact the success of your referral process.

4. Interpret the Results: Analyze the results of your regression analysis to understand the relationship between the variables and the impact they have on your referral requests. This insight will enable you to optimize your referral process by focusing on the factors that generate the most successful referrals.

Key Metrics for Evaluating Success

1. Conversion Rate: Measure the percentage of referred leads that convert into customers. An increase in this ratio indicates that regression analysis has optimized your referral process.

2. Referral Volume: Track the number of referrals generated over a specific period. If the implementation of regression analysis has positively influenced referral requests, you should observe an upward trend in the referral volume.

3. Referral Quality: Evaluate the quality of referrals received. If regression analysis is successful in improving your referral process, the quality of referrals should improve, leading to higher conversion rates and increased customer satisfaction.
